2024-25 Flu Vaccine Info

2024-2025 Flu Season Getting an annual flu vaccine is the first and best way to protect yourself and your family from the flu. Flu vaccination can reduce flu illnesses, leading to fewer doctors’ visits, and missed work and school due to flu, as well as prevent flu-related hospitalizations. Helpful Information on Drug Shortages for Members on Plan A and Plan B

Drug shortages are identified from time to time due to manufacturing issues, increased demand, and/or supply chain disruptions. What to Do If the Pharmacy Says Your Prescription is Denied

Prescription drug coverage for PPO Plans A & B are administered through MedImpact for employees, non-Medicare retirees, and their dependents. For Medicare-eligible retirees and Medicare-eligible dependents, prescription drug coverage is administered through Aetna®.
